November 12th 2007 - Calyon Financial and CQG, Inc. today announced their partnership to provide trading access to nine Asian futures exchanges.

CQG and Calyon Financial Expand Trade Routing to Asia Pacific

The partnership pairs CQGs superior market data delivery and innovative trading front-ends with industry leading Asian exchange access provided by Calyon Financials Frontier trading system. Customers can utilize CQGs platforms to trade futures on the Hong Kong Exchange, Korea Exchange, Korea Stock Exchange, Osaka Stock Exchange, Singapore Exchange, Taiwan Futures Exchange, Tokyo Financial Exchange, TOCOM, and Tokyo Stock Exchange.

As a leading global brokerage firm, Calyon Financial is constantly pursuing solutions that provide our customers with top quality service and accessibility to all markets, said Leslie Sutphen Calyon Financials Global Head of eBrokerage Strategy. Were pleased to partner with CQG on this project which will provide our customers with enhanced Asian market access.

CQGs Integrated Client offers advanced trading tools, including exclusive TradeFlowTM charts and studies, DOMTrader and Order Ticket trading interfaces, and smart order functionality. CQGs latest suite of analytical tools leverages the transparency of todays electronically-traded markets.

The combination of CQGs trading front-end and high performance market data delivery with Calyon Financials Frontiers gateway provides a powerful solution for our mutual customers, said Rod Giffen, CQGs Head of Business Development.
